Today, there was a very interesting satellite image from Sentinel-2.
In most of Ukraine, there is quite a lot of snow since a week, and when there is snow, we can see all the bombings.
I took some time to map those bombing around Pokrovsk, the main direction of russian assaults. I mapped more than 2 000 artillery and glide bombs from the last 7 days in this direction.
We talk of minimum 250 bombing on a 33km wide frontline per day.
I also mapped part of the ukrainian bombing, which are in the Pokrovsk direction as numerous as russian ones, concentrating on russian infantry and motorized/mechanized assaults.
This is the area south of Pokrovsk where positionnal warfare is going on since more than 3 months. Everything is destroyed and numerous soldiers died for that place…
There are plenty of other areas where we can see impotant bombing of both sides positions. In one of the main urban fighting ongoing, in Toretsk, we can see numerous places without snow, where the bombing occured.
Here the same thing south of Kostiantynivka, where we can see mainly russian bombings.
Here is Chasiv Yar.
Many bombing inside Kostiantynivka from the last week, quite interesting, because the city is still quite far from the frontlines.
Russian bombing mooving west into Kreminna forest, suggesting the frontline is also slowly moving.
The scale of everyday bombing from both sides is very important, for Ukraine thanks to foreign help, part of it being american and for Russia thanks to North Korea and Iran munitions shipping.
